Rotalign Touch: Simplifying Accurate Laser Settlement
The Rotalign Touch system dramatically eases the process of precision beam shaft and rotor settlement. With an intuitive, color touchscreen, this portable tool eliminates complex calculations, making it accessible to a wider range of users – from experienced machinists to those with limited prior experience. Its robust design and user-friendly software deliver fast, repeatable results, reducing downtime and enhancing overall equipment reliability in industries such as power generation, mining, and manufacturing.
